Obituary for Garrett


Published in the Albuquerque Journal on Friday February 21, 2003

Sherman Jorgensen Garrett, loving and devoted husband, father and gramps, age 77, died February 18, 2003 in Albuquerque after a long illness. Born February 9, 1926, Salt Lake City, Utah, son of Leon Desmoin Garrett and Hazel Armeda Jorgensen. Married Mildred Ogden, September 18, 1947 in the Salt Lake LDS Temple. Graduate of the University of Utah. Affiliated with Pi Kappa Alpha fraternity and served in the US Air Force during WWII. He began his career at the Utah State Fund in Salt Lake City, Utah. Relocated to New Jersey in 1955 and worked at the National Council on Compensation Insurance in New York City, NY; and retired in 1996 after 17 years with Mountain States Mutual Casualty Insurance Company in Albuquerque. He also served on numerous national insurance boards throughout his career. He was a member of the LDS Church and served in the Bishopric while living in New Jersey. Survived by wife; daughters, Leslie Ann MacFarlane and her husband, Donald, Ogden, UT; Marcie Lemmon and her husband, Guy, Irvine, CA, Beckie Desmet and her husband, Rick, Irvine, CA, Jamie Tinnin and her husband, Thomas P., Albuquerque; 12 grandchildren; and four great-grandsons; brother, W. Jay Garrett, Salt Lake City, UT; and sister, Jo Ann Peterson, Wellsville, UT. Preceded in death by his parents; brother, Winston Jorgensen Garrett; and grandson, Ryan Warren Lemmon.
